I have the C&L intake w/ the XCAL2. I looked at the FRPP CAI but the biggest drawback is that you can change the tune. You don't get a tuner w/ the package. You get a voucher to get the tune from a FRPP dealer. Which means you can't swap tunes when you want to. And the FRPP tune requires you to run premium fuel only. For an extra $100 you can get a C&L intake plus you own tuner AND 3 tunes that are swappable. To me thats a much better deal.
